iNBSAT Exam Pattern 2022 Highlights

Look at the table below to get an overview of the iNBSAT exam pattern.

Exam structure

Details

Test mode

Online Proctored Mode

Number of sections

4 sections

Subjects

  • Verbal
  • Numerical
  • IQ
  • Abstract Reasoning

Duration

1 hour (60 minutes)

Number of questions

60

Total marks

60 marks

Language of paper

English

Number of answer choices

4

iNBSAT Marking scheme

The marking scheme for iNBSAT 2022 is as under:

  • One mark awarded for each correct response
  • No negative marking for an incorrect answer
  • No marks are given or deducted for questions not attempted

iNBSAT Exam Pattern 2022 Section-wise Weightage

Check out the table below to understand the sectional weightage in the iNBSAT 2022 exam.

Section

Number of Questions

Marks

Verbal

20

20

Numerical

20

20

IQ

10

10

Abstract Reasoning 

10

10

Total

60

60

Some Important Points for iNBSAT 2022 Exam Pattern

  • Candidates are not allowed to use any electronic devices such as watches, cellphone inside during the entrance exam
  • Candidates can use a rough paper during the exam only after showing it to the proctor
  • The candidate is not allowed to start solving the question paper before time
  • It is advisable to be prepared for the iNBSAT exam at least an hour before the exam starts
  • Candidates must login at least 15 minutes before the exam starts
